Is Having a Will Enough?

If you wrote a will, you may think that your estate planning is done. Having a will is good, but it’s not the only document that you should prepare. If you pass away, your assets will still have to go through probate court before they go to your loved ones. You should also take the time to make sure that all of your assets are properly accounted for.

What Else Can I Do With Estate Planning?

There are a few other important tasks to take care of when you are in the estate planning process. You could:

Set up a trust: There are many different types of trusts. Some can allow you to bypass the probate process and others can be used to care for a loved one who can’t care for themselves, like a minor child or a relative with special needs.

Assign power of attorney: When you give someone your power of attorney, you are giving them permission to make decisions for you when you are incapacitated. You can give someone financial power of attorney and give someone else your healthcare power of attorney.

Medicaid planning: You can also plan for ways to use Medicaid to pay for nursing home and other related expenses toward the end of your. There are just some rules that you should be aware of before you do this.

Living will: A living will is part of your advance healthcare directive along with the assignment of your healthcare power of attorney. You can tell your loved ones what kinds of treatments you would want, where you would want to go through treatment, and what kinds of life-saving measures you would want to be treated with.
